Police searching for a fugitive who killed his date in a speedboat crash on the River Thames in London admit he could be anywhere in the world.
Web designer Jack Shepherd who is from Abergavenny went on the run during his trial, and was found guilty of Charlotte Brown's manslaughter in his absence.
While he's left 'no tangible trace' for officers to track him down, he has been in contact with lawyers who've been given permission to appeal.
